      This position is primarily responsible for lay out, fit and fabrication of metal components to assemble parts. Must have MIG ALUMINUM WELDING experience.

      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

      Core duties and responsibilities include the following.

      • Perform MIG Aluminum Welding operations on a standard/repetitive line of aluminum products as well as custom/non-standard products following prescribed procedures.
      • Place, fit and arrange appropriate parts in proper positions on welding fixture to ensure correct dimension tolerance.
      • Must be able to adjust and regulate welding equipment to obtain best possible penetration, fill, weld quality, performance, and the appearance of products within prescribed standards.
      • Perform first piece and in-process inspection on all work completed.
      • Other duties as assigned.
